Our InterMetro Shelving Tower has five adjustable, ventilated steel shelves, each supporting a generous amount of weight, and will safely hold home electronics, dishes, books - just about anything in any room of the house. We suggest adding a InterMetro Shelving Drawer or Storage Basket for even more storage possibilities. Place Metro Clear Shelf Liners on the shelves to prevent smaller items from slipping through. Light assembly required; all hardware included.

made my closet useableI have veerrry small closets in my 90-yr-old house. Sideways, this fit into one end of the closet in the spare room and now I store linens and blankets, and cleaning supplies, which were all over the house. I love that I can adjust the shelves so easily. I put the lowest shelf about 1.5 feet off the floor so I can store the vacuum underneath. The highest shelf is at the very top, using previously wasted high-up space, so I can put essential-to-the-purpose-but-infrequently-needed items out of circulation. I know the instructions say not to put the lowest shelf so high, but this is 18" wide in a 19" closet, so there's no danger from instability.
